Home | History | Annotate | Download | only in ia32

Lines Matching full:address

79 Address RelocInfo::target_address() {
85 Address RelocInfo::target_address_address() {
89 return reinterpret_cast<Address>(pc_);
93 Address RelocInfo::constant_pool_entry_address() {
104 void RelocInfo::set_target_address(Address target,
137 Assembler::FlushICache(isolate_, pc_, sizeof(Address));
148 Address RelocInfo::target_external_reference() {
154 Address RelocInfo::target_internal_reference() {
160 Address RelocInfo::target_internal_reference_address() {
162 return reinterpret_cast<Address>(pc_);
166 Address RelocInfo::target_runtime_entry(Assembler* origin) {
168 return reinterpret_cast<Address>(*reinterpret_cast<int32_t*>(pc_));
172 void RelocInfo::set_target_runtime_entry(Address target,
184 Address address = Memory::Address_at(pc_);
185 return Handle<Cell>(reinterpret_cast<Cell**>(address));
200 Address address = cell->address() + Cell::kValueOffset;
201 Memory::Address_at(pc_) = address;
203 Assembler::FlushICache(isolate_, pc_, sizeof(Address));
238 Address RelocInfo::debug_call_address() {
240 Address location = pc_ + Assembler::kPatchDebugBreakSlotAddressOffset;
245 void RelocInfo::set_debug_call_address(Address target) {
247 Address location = pc_ + Assembler::kPatchDebugBreakSlotAddressOffset;
285 Assembler::FlushICache(isolate, pc_, sizeof(Address));
310 Assembler::FlushICache(heap->isolate(), pc_, sizeof(Address));
338 x_ = reinterpret_cast<int32_t>(ext.address());
371 Immediate::Immediate(Address addr) {
453 Address Assembler::target_address_at(Address pc, Address constant_pool) {
458 void Assembler::set_target_address_at(Isolate* isolate, Address pc,
459 Address constant_pool, Address target,
469 Address Assembler::target_address_from_return_address(Address pc) {
504 Isolate* isolate, Address pc, Address target, RelocInfo::Mode mode) {